People Score in 18853, Wyalusing, Pennsylvania

The People Score for the Alzheimers Score in 18853, Wyalusing, Pennsylvania is 69 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

An estimate of 93.85 percent of the residents in 18853 has some form of health insurance. 39.20 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 69.56 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 18853 would have to travel an average of 24.62 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Robert Packer Hospital. In a 20-mile radius, there are 563 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 18853, Wyalusing, Pennsylvania.

**Local Wellness Programs: Building Bridges of Support**

The availability of local wellness programs is a critical component of a strong Alzheimer's Score. This includes access to:

* **Memory screenings:** Early detection is crucial. The community needs to ensure that residents have access to readily available and affordable memory screenings.
* **Support groups:** These provide a safe space for individuals with Alzheimer's and their caregivers to share experiences, offer support, and learn coping strategies.
* **Caregiver resources:** Caregivers often bear a heavy burden. The community needs to provide resources such as respite care, educational programs, and financial assistance.
* **Educational workshops:** These can educate the community about Alzheimer's, its symptoms, and how to provide support.
* **Exercise programs:** Tailored exercise programs can help improve cognitive function and overall health.

The Wyalusing Area Volunteer Ambulance Association, the Wyalusing Public Library, and local churches are potential partners in developing and delivering these programs.
